1.手动指定document id 根据应用情况来说,是否满足手动指定document id的前提,一般来说,是从某些其他的系统中,导入一些数据到es时,会采取这种方式,就是使用系统中已有数据的唯一标识,作为es中document的id。 put /index/type/id 2.自动 ...
手动指定 使用put:put index type 通常是把其它系统的已有数据导入到es时。 由es生成id值 使用post:post index type es生成的id长度为 个字符,使用的是base 编码。URL安全,使用的是GUID算法,分布式下并发生成id值时不会冲突。 ...
2020-04-06 17:37 0 1397 推荐指数:
1.手动指定document id 根据应用情况来说,是否满足手动指定document id的前提,一般来说,是从某些其他的系统中,导入一些数据到es时,会采取这种方式,就是使用系统中已有数据的唯一标识,作为es中document的id。 put /index/type/id 2.自动 ...
https://zhuanlan.zhihu.com/p/152179727 一、为什么要用分布式ID? 在说分布式ID的具体实现之前,我们来简单分析一下为什么用分布式ID?分布式ID应该满足哪些特征? 1、什么是分布式ID? 拿MySQL数据库举个栗子: 在我们业务数据量 ...
使用以下PHP代码可以生成唯一的6位的短网址。 代码如下: <?php //生成短网址方法1function shortUrl1($url){ if (empty($url)) { return FALSE; } $url = crc32($url); $crc32 ...
在工作中,我们用到分布式缓存的时候,第一选择就是Redis,今天介绍一下SpringBoot如何集成Redis的,分别使用Jedis和Spring-data-redis两种方式。 一、使用Jedis方式集成 1、增加依赖 2、配置项 3、配置连接池 4、测试 运行结果如 ...
背景是最近公司做了个视频会议的项目,由于视频会议技术要调用摄像头,用到webrtc的协议,所以网站是必须https化的,但是因用户处于项目试用状态,不提供CA认证的证书,只能搞个自签的证书来提供功能的使用。 这里我总结了自签证书在windows环境和linux环境下的生成方式,两则也没有任何差别 ...
接口等都自己写十分浪费时间,这里介绍两种自动生成代码文件的工具: 一、使用mybatis的gener ...
目录 前言 准备数据 查询字符串 结构化查询 返回主目录 前言 简单的没挑战,来点复杂的,比如查看来自顾家的都有哪些人怎么查呢?elasticsearch提供两种查询方式: 查询字符串(query string),简单查询,就像 ...
1、创建客户端节点来连接: 其中client(true)将node指定为客户端节点,所以这个不能写漏掉,客户端节点是不持有数据的, Java代码 ...